261天 陈念童

本人擅长nfs,samba,ftp,dhcp,bind,apache,mail等各项服务的安装与卸载, 精通shell,mysql,iptables,selinux等单词的拼写, 熟练掌握linux,windows的开关机.

穿越火线手游外挂_CF手游外挂原理分析_ 穿越火线CFM资源文件的加密分析和绕过加密的方法

发布于 27天前 / 245 次围观 / 0 条评论 / 黑客-骇客 / 陈念童

 穿越火线CFM资源文件的加密分析和绕过加密的方法

穿越火线手游(CFM)近期有人发现资源文件被加密,全世界官方unity资源解包程序全军覆没。虽然这款手游现在不玩了,但是隔三差五还回去摆弄一下资源。
打开自己的解包程序UnityExtractor,尝试解包,以失败告终。
挑了一个加密的sharedv_15.unity3d文件,打开程序debug模式,下断点调试,发现天美加密了文件中一段16字节,导致解包失败。


 


 

试试绕过加密,能否计算出正确值。


 

 

 

 

 


 
经过这一波debug断点操作,计算出了那段16字节加密的内容,现在只要修改一下程序源代码,把这段算法加入,即可绕过加密字段,畅通无阻的解包了

为了验证有效性,随机换一个加密的sharedv_13.unity3d文件测试解包如下


 

ok,解包正常

接下来还需验证一下封包绕过加密字段,并上游戏测试,把这段代码加入封包代码,测试,测试人物兰,蓝旗袍改紫旗袍


 

ok 封包貌似完成了,丢手机测试

 


验证有效。

关注陈念童个人博客持续分享更多精彩内容

未显示?请点击刷新